1. Choosing the right social platforms
Not all social platforms are equally effective for innovation startups. Choosing the right platforms can have a significant impact on the results of promotion. Some popular platforms are:
1.1 Instagram
Innovative products and technologies are often better visualised through photos and videos. The aesthetics of Instagram posts play a key role in forming an impression of an innovative startup. Work on quality visual content that emphasises the unique features of your product.

1.2 LinkedIn
LinkedIn is the ideal platform for startups focused on the business segment. It has a wide professional audience of entrepreneurs, business leaders and industry representatives. It's a great place to make connections and build strategic partnerships.
Develop professional content that reflects your startup's expertise in innovation and technology. Publishing articles helps establish your company as a leader in the field, raising its profile among a professional audience. When creating content, focus on solving current industry problems and offer your unique approaches.
Tips for using LinkedIn effectively:
-
Joining Groups: Participate in professional groups to discuss current topics and expand your professional networking circle.
-
Attracting key personalities: A LinkedIn marketing strategy can include attracting the attention of key leaders and influencers in your field. This helps build trust and networking.
-
Advertising and sponsored content: Use advertising opportunities to reach a wider audience, drawing on the professional context specific to LinkedIn.
LinkedIn's professional atmosphere offers unique opportunities for startups focused on innovation and emerging technologies to actively participate in the business community and promote their brand to the corporate customer segment.
1.3 Twitter
Twitter is a platform where character constraints encourage clarity and conciseness in your message. For startups in innovation and technology, where every moment counts, Twitter provides a unique opportunity to interact with audiences quickly and respond to current events.
Tips for using Twitter for SMM:
-
Hashtags: Use hashtags to increase the visibility of your posts. Create unique hashtags related to your startup to build community and encourage interaction.
-
Retweets and Quotes: Actively engage with other users by retweeting interesting content and adding your comments. This helps build a virtual community and attract the attention of new followers.
-
Engage in dialogue: Replying to comments and engaging in dialogues with followers creates a sense of community and keeps your startup interesting.
-
Visualisation with images and videos: Even with the limited length of a Twitter post, the use of visual content can effectively communicate your message.
Twitter is the ideal tool for tracking industry trends and engaging with your audience in a timely manner. Constant attention to current topics and active communication will help your startup maintain a dynamic social media presence.

3. Audience engagement through contests and surveys
Create engaging content that allows your audience to actively participate.
3.1 Competitions
Running contests is an effective way to engage your audience and draw attention to your innovation and technology startup.
Organising contests with prizes related to your technology creates additional motivation to participate. Such prizes will attract the attention of those who are actually interested in your product, increasing the likelihood of attracting your target audience. It also helps to promote your product to those who are not yet familiar with it.
Define clear and simple terms and conditions for entering the competition. This could include actions such as subscribing to your social media profile, reposting a particular post or using a hashtag related to the event. These terms will help spread the word about your startup on social media, creating a viral effect and increasing your overall reach.
Running contests not only encourages audience engagement, but can also be a way to build a positive perception of your brand and product. Clear and attractive prizes can be a key factor in attracting the attention of potential customers.

5.2 Image optimisation
Image optimisation plays an important role in improving user experience and increasing your startup's visibility in search engines.
-
Quality captions and ALT attributes: Adding quality captions and ALT attributes to images on your website not only improves the perception of images by search engines, but also ensures that content is accessible to users with disabilities. Captions should clearly describe the content of the image and include keywords related to your startup.
-
Image compression: Image compression is a key step in optimisation as it speeds up page load times and improves user satisfaction. Today, users expect content to load instantly, and even small delays can negatively affect the experience of using a website. Use special tools to compress images without losing their quality.
Image compression tools:
- TinyPNG
- JPEG-Optimizer
- ImageOptim
- Compressor.io
Image optimisation is an important part of an overall search engine optimisation (SEO) strategy and improving user experience. Proper use of captions, ALT attributes and image compression will help your startup not only attract attention but also keep visitors on your website.
